Riverside Plaza I Senior Housing

315 West Grant Street, Douglas, WY 82633
Our property offers one bedroom apartments for persons who are 62 years and older and the mobility impaired. Our units are all HUD subsidized. The rent is based on 30% of adjusted income. We offer free internet service, weekend meal delivery service, and a Service Coordinator that assist our residents in finding the services they need to remain living independently.

Transitional Living Program

905 North Gurley Avenue, Gillette, WY 82716
We assist youth ages 16 to 24 who are homeless or facing homelessness. We provide life skills training, educational assistance services, housing assistance, financial education, and personal and emotional support. Each individual is assigned a case manager to assist them with their specific situation. We help runaway youth gain necessary skills and achieve their goals in order to become responsible, independent individuals in society.

Kid Care CHIP - Children Health Insurance Program

3001 East Pershing Boulevard, Customer Service Center, Suite 125, Cheyenne, WY 82001
Kid Care CHIP provides low-cost health insurance to for Wyoming kids and teens ages 0-19. Coverage includes check-ups, immunizations, dentist visits, hospital care, mental health services and more. Families must qualify based on citizenship, residency, income, age and must not be insured for 30-days (there are some exceptions to this rule).

Park County Circuit Court - Cody

1002 Sheridan Avenue, Room 206, Cody, WY 82414
The circuit court handles both criminal and civil matters. In criminal matters, the court has jurisdiction over misdemeanor cases. It also holds initial and preliminary hearings on felony cases.

Uinta County WIC Office - Evanston

350 City View Drive, Suite 100, Evanston, WY 82930
WIC provides nutrition education, supplemental foods, information, counseling, and referrals for pregnant women, postpartum and breastfeeding women, infants, and children to age 5. A free nutrition and health assessment is done to determine any nutritional/health needs. Breastfeeding support and help is provided. A WYO W.E.S.T. card is provided to buy healthy foods.
